    Abstract: A patterned roller including one or more patterned rings forming an overall cylindrical pattern. The patterned roller may also include one or more spacer rings to form grooves or channels into a surface. The patterned roller may be included in a roller stack as part of a manufacturing system for patterned film. The patterned roller can include a pattern to form full corner cubes of many different sizes and/or geometries in a continuous manner across the width and along the length of a reflective sheet without seams. Methods of manufacture include rolling the cylindrical pattern of the patterned roller into a surface of an extruded sheet. Articles are manufactured utilizing the methods of manufacture including license plates, shoes, highway signs, articles of clothing, pavement markers, automobile reflectors, and bicycle reflectors.

    Abstract: A running length of fastener product is formed of longitudinally pre-oriented synthetic resin. The product is characterized by a base web and an array of discrete fastener elements protruding from at least one side of the web, the web being in a laterally stretched molecular oriented condition. After forming a preform having discrete fastener elements integral with a base web in a stretchable state, the preform is stretched in a manner that substantially increases the fastener element spacing and reduces the thickness of the base web. A machine is shown that is capable of lengthwise orienting before forming and widthwise stretching after forming, which employs controlled heating to render the product widthwise stretchable while preserving or achieving a desired shape of the fastener elements.

    Abstract: A method and apparatus for conditioning a fibrous material. The conditioning arrangement includes a moisturizing chamber having two series of opposed rollers arranged to accept a fiber batt into a pressing space therebetween. The pressing space tapers from a batt entrance toward a batt exit. This tapered configuration is affected for compressing a fiber batt as it is rolled therethrough. As illustrated, before entering the conditioner, the cotton batt has a greater thickness than after compaction and processing through the moisturizing chamber. A moisture infusion assembly is provided within the moisturizing chamber and has an air distributor configured to dispense moisture laden air adjacent to a fiber batt being processed through the pressing space. An air collector is configured to pull exhaust air away from the fiber batt being processed through the pressing space.

    Abstract: An apparatus is provided for making an unvulcanized rubber tape having a finished thickness TO in a range of from 0.3 to 1.5 mm, comprising an extruder which includes a passage for unvulcanized rubber defining an outlet for the extruded unvulcanized rubber, and a pair of calendar rollers disposed near the outlet for adjusting the thickness of the extruded unvulcanized rubber passing therebetween, wherein the passage is comprised of a transforming part having an inlet for the unvulcanized rubber at its upstream-side end, and a thinning part on the downstream side thereof defining the outlet at its downstream-side end, with the transforming part gradually changing in the cross sectional shape from a circle to a flat shape in the lower course of the passage, and the thinning part having a flat cross sectional shape and gradually decreasing in thickness in the lower course of the passage.

    Abstract: A decurl apparatus includes a heating device to heat an image recording carrier web at a constant temperature, which exceeds the glass transition temperature of a support for a constant time period; and a cooling device for subsequent cooling of the image recording carrier web to a temperature equal to or lower than the glass transition temperature, while the image recording carrier web maintains a predetermined shape. The heating device includes an induction-heated heating roller and holding rollers arranged at arbitrary angular positions with respect to the outer circumference of the heating roller. As a result, the image recording carrier web is reliably decurled by a simple construction without being influenced by a transfer velocity or the like.

    Abstract: Apparatus and method for forming sheets, comprising a pair of drums moving a belt to define a path for curing the sheets. Uncured material preferably polychloroprene, is put on the belt and squeezed between the drum and a roller to adjust the thickness of the layer. The drums rotate at a rate to permit the material to cure between the first and the second drum. Ovens cure the polychloroprene, which is removed at the second drum. The sheet has a thickness of from at least 0.004 inches to more than 0.25 inches. A plurality of sources supply material of at least two colors to form a sheet having stripes. Preferred sheets have an elongation to break of about 150% to about 1500%, a tensile strength of about 5 Mpa to about 50 Mpa and a modulus at 300% elongation of about 1 Mpa to about 10 Mpa.

    Abstract: A process and apparatus for producing fastener elements comprising a base and a field of fastener elements molded with and extending from the base. The method includes applying molten resin under pressure to the surface of a mold roll, the mold roll consisting of a pair of adjacent molding rings. A first molding ring defines cavities that form base portions of the fastener elements and serve as channels allowing molten resin to pass through and into cavities defined by a second molding ring thus molding distal portions of the fastener elements. The fastener elements are constructed to engage loops of a mating loop component to form a releasable fastener. The fastener elements comprise hooks and spikes, interspersed among the hooks, which extend at an acute angle from the base. By arranging the hooks and spikes in differing directions on the base, increased shear strength is provided in corresponding directions.

    Abstract: A method and equipment for making plastic floor tiles of different thickness includes polyvinyl chloride (PVC) of one color or different colors heated first and then moved to a first press roller unit of a compress extending machine to be compressed into a first half-finished product. Then this first half-finished product get through a second and a third press roller units to be respectively compressed into a second half-finished product and a third half-finished (or finished) product. Further, a heating device is provided respectively beside the second and the third press roller units for heating the half-finished products with balanced temperature. Thus, the half-finished product is properly fused to make finished plastic floor tiles with different thickness from 0.5 mm to 3 mm.

    Abstract: A process and an apparatus for the production of paper products, such as “cat litter” or paper fuel, comprising reducing paper to a particulate form by shredding and grinding, conveying the particles of paper from a hopper as a layer on a first conveyor firstly beneath a leveling and compacting roller and thereafter beneath a set of water sprayers, before discharging from the conveyor onto a second conveyor with the assistance of a rearwardly baffle plate to invert the layer during transfer. The inverted layer on the second conveyor passes to a third conveyor belt which moves through a ring with has the effect of wrapping the belt over itself and around the mix to form a tunnel enveloping and compacting the mix to form an extrusion. The paper product as extruded is cut into pellets before subjecting the pellets to dehydration. In the case of paper product to be used as paper fuel, the paper is mixed with coal dust.
